So you’ve gone natural. Congratulations! Now what? If you’re like most women, the first thing you’ll want to do is ditch the shampoo and start washing your hair with natural ingredients. But how do you do that?
It’s actually pretty simple. All you need is a good conditioner and some water. Here’s how to do it:
1. Start by wetting your hair with water.
2. Apply a generous amount of conditioner to your hair.
3. Massage the conditioner into your hair and scalp.
4. Let the conditioner sit in your hair for a few minutes.
5. Rinse your hair with water.
6. Dry your hair with a towel.
7. Style your hair as desired.
That’s it! washing your hair without shampoo is really that simple.

How do you clean your natural hair without washing it?
Washing your hair is an essential step in keeping it clean and healthy, but what if you don’t have access to water or shampoo? Or maybe you’re just trying to go easy on your hair and scalp? In either case, there are a few ways to clean your natural hair without actually wetting it.
One way is to use a dry shampoo. There are a variety of dry shampoos on the market, or you can make your own by combining cornstarch and baking soda. Apply the dry shampoo to your hair, working it into the scalp and hair, and then brush it out. This will help to absorb oils and dirt and will give your hair a little bit of volume.
Another way to clean your hair without washing it is to use a scalp scrub. This can be done by combining equal parts olive oil and vinegar and massaging it into your scalp. Let the mixture sit for a few minutes, then rinse it out. The vinegar will help to remove any built-up oils or dirt, while the olive oil will help to moisturize your scalp.
Finally, you can also clean your hair by using a hair mask. This can be done by combining 1 egg, 1 tablespoon of honey, and 1 tablespoon of olive oil. Apply the mixture to your hair, working it into the scalp and hair, and then let it sit for 15-20 minutes. Rinse the mask out and then shampoo and condition your hair as usual. The egg will help to remove any built-up oils or dirt, the honey will help to moisturize your hair, and the olive oil will help to nourish your scalp.
Whichever method you choose, be sure to use it regularly to keep your hair clean and healthy.
Does hair naturally wash itself without shampoo?
There is a lot of debate surrounding the topic of whether or not hair can naturally wash itself without the use of shampoo. Some people swear by the efficacy of going shampoo-free, while others find that their hair becomes greasy and unmanageable without regular shampooing. So, what is the truth?
The answer to this question depends on a variety of factors, including hair type and lifestyle. Generally speaking, people with oily hair may be able to go shampoo-free more easily than those with dry hair. If you are someone who likes to exercise or spends a lot of time in the sun, your hair is probably going to be oilier than someone who does not. Additionally, hair type matters – those with curly hair may find that their locks don’t clean themselves as easily as those with straight hair.
That being said, there are a few ways to go shampoo-free even if you have dry or oily hair. One method is to use a cleansing conditioner instead of shampoo. Cleansing conditioners are designed to remove dirt, oil, and product build-up while also conditioning the hair. If you find that your hair is still oily after using a cleansing conditioner, you can try using a baking soda mixture as a shampoo alternative. Baking soda is a natural cleansing and detoxifying agent that can help to remove excess oil from the scalp.
Ultimately, the best way to find out if hair can naturally wash itself without shampoo is to try it for yourself. If you are unhappy with the results, you can always go back to using shampoo.

How can I take care of my curly hair without shampoo?
curly hair can be a blessing or a curse, depending on your perspective. if you’re like me and you love your curls, then you know that they can be a little high-maintenance. one of the most common complaints that people with curly hair have is that they can’t seem to find a good way to take care of it without shampoo.
shampoo is great for getting rid of dirt and oil, but it can be really harsh on curly hair. over-washing your hair can lead to dryness, frizziness, and even scalp damage. if you’re looking for a way to take care of your curls without shampoo, here are a few tips that might help:
1. try using a conditioner-only wash routine. this involves using a conditioner to clean your hair instead of shampoo. conditioners are usually much more gentle than shampoos, so they’re a great option for people with curly hair.
2. use a clarifying shampoo once a week. if you do need to use shampoo, try using a clarifying shampoo once a week. clarifying shampoos are designed to remove build-up from your hair, so they’re perfect for curly hair.
3. use a deep conditioner once a week. curly hair can be prone to dryness, so it’s important to use a deep conditioner once a week. a deep conditioner will help to restore moisture to your hair and reduce frizziness.
4. avoid using heat styling tools. heat styling tools can be really damaging to curly hair, so try to avoid using them as much as possible. if you do need to use them, try using a heat protectant spray to help protect your hair from the heat.
5. use a diffuser when you blow-dry your hair. a diffuser is a tool that helps to diffuse the heat from a blow-dryer, which is ideal for curly hair. it will help to reduce frizziness and keep your curls looking healthy.
